In a tightly contested matchup, the Cincinnati Bengals suffered a heartbreaking 39-34 loss to the Buffalo Bills. According to Cincy Jungle, the Bengals' defense struggled significantly, failing to stop the Bills on critical third downs, including a pivotal 3rd and 15.

Joe Burrow's performance was marred by two back-to-back interceptions that shifted the game's momentum. Despite these setbacks, Tee Higgins shined for the Bengals, catching six passes for 92 yards and two touchdowns, with former Bengals captain Michael Thomas comparing him to Randy Moss.

The Bengals' offense managed to convert 10 of 12 third downs, showcasing their capability, but the defense allowed Buffalo to exploit weaknesses, particularly in passing, where they gave up 7.89 yards per attempt.

Buffalo's defense, despite its struggles throughout the season, managed to force turnovers in the fourth quarter, which proved crucial in sealing the game for the Bills, as highlighted by Syracuse.com.

This loss marks yet another close defeat in a season filled with challenges for the Bengals, placing their playoff hopes in jeopardy.
